A Brief History of The Blockheads

Originally brought together to promote Ian Durys' album 'New Boots and Panties,' The Blockheads quickly gained popularity and recognition for their music. With hits like 'What a Waste' and 'Hit Me With Your Rhythm Stick,' the band made a mark on the music scene in the late '70s and early '80s.

After disbanding in 1982, The Blockheads reunited in the early 1990s to perform at the 'Madstock' Festival in Finsbury Park, alongside other iconic bands like Madness.
